Абстрактный вопрос, извините.Сейчас закончили самые популярные книги на Хаскелле и опробовали библиотеки.Очень многие из них предоставляют мне проблемы в сборке, проблемы с зависимостями, устареванием и прочееПример:
Main.hs:5:1: warning: [-Wdeprecations]
Module ‘Data.Attoparsec.Char8’ is deprecated:
This module will be removed in the next major release.
|
5 | import Data.Attoparsec.Char8
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^
Ok, one module loaded.
При попытке использовать Spock
одна из зависимостей была импортирована с неправильным именем (camelcase).Blaze
не удалось найти все зависимости и так далее.Часто ли настоящие Хаскелеры (считают себя в детском саду Хаскелла) сами решают эти проблемы, или я просто не понимаю, как правильно все это строить.Примечание. У меня больше всего проблем со стеком, меньше с Cabal и еще меньше с глобальной установкой и GHCI (за исключением всего, что связано с Gtk +).